    Abstract: Two-stage open-channel flow is physically modeled using air as the working fluid in a straight, wide, smooth, closed duct of compound cross section. Time-averaged velocity and boundary shear-stress measurements are analyzed and presented in a form pertaining to the lateral shear-layer mechanism.
